Unless your engine is built and produces a lot of heat, the only thing I can see these for is for looks. Now if they are for looks think about the amount of water that can now get it when you wash the car or drive it in the rain, YES I said rain.
|
Originally Posted by BWF07
(Post 1595954481)
Unless your engine is built and produces a lot of heat, the only thing I can see these for is for looks. Now if they are for looks think about the amount of water that can now get it when you wash the car or drive it in the rain, YES I said rain.
The biggest advantage to hood vents is aero. It reduces front end lift at high speed. Had a vented hood for 6+ years now. Zero issues. Driven in rain, through car washes. Does little to nothing for cooling, does great for aero. |
